Station Facilities and Amenities

Church & Oswaldtwistle station doesn't have a staffed ticket office, but you're not left in the lurch. Ticket machines are on hand for collecting tickets purchased online, but do note that they aren't accessible for everyone. Assistance at the station is limited, but help can be requested by using the customer help points available or by reaching out via their helpline. Passenger safety is prioritized with CCTV in operation throughout the station. There are seating areas at the station to cater to waiting passengers, though there are no waiting rooms available.

Fully equipped for the basics, the station lacks certain facilities—you won't find any refreshment stalls, ATMs, or shops. Therefore, it's best to prepare ahead before arriving. There are also no toilets, baby-changing facilities, or car parks available. However, for those interested in cycling, keep in mind that there’s no bike storage at this station as well.

Passenger Accessibility

Accessibility is a key concern at Church & Oswaldtwistle. While step-free access is possible on one side via a lengthy ramp, accessing the other platform requires navigating steps. If mobility assistance is needed, you might want to tap into the national Passenger Assist service before your journey. While the station might not be the most equipped in terms of accessibility, ramps are available for train access. Further information can be found by checking out the station's 360-degree map.

Facilities and Services at Holyhead Station

Holyhead Train Station is well-equipped to meet the needs of its passengers, ensuring a smooth and comfortable travel experience. Ticket purchasing is straightforward with a ticket office that is open from 06:10 to 19:10 Monday to Saturday, and 10:30 to 17:00 on Sundays. For those who prefer using machines, ticket collection machines are conveniently accessible, accepting major debit and credit cards.

The station prides itself on being accessible, offering step-free access via the Celtic Gateway Bridge and ferry terminal. Although there are no ticket barriers, the station ensures safe passage with ramps for train access, accessible toilets, and seating areas.

Travel Connections from Holyhead

The station provides excellent onward transportation options, enhancing its connectivity. If you're continuing your journey post-train, there is a taxi rank located on the access road to the ferry terminal. For those favoring public transport, bus services are within easy reach; simply cross the footbridge and turn right onto Victoria Road to find the nearest stop.

Despite its range of facilities, bicycle hire is not available at the station. Nevertheless, there are places to store up to 12 bicycles, with options distributed between platforms 2 and 3.
